I don't know, but I do think it would be worth the time to check art supply stores. It is used to dissolve liquid cement bonds. Like for old fashioned airplane modelling.
OK - the model cement might be MEK, so it's best to double-check. (@somewhereoverhere) There's a low-odour white spirit used as oil paint thinners which is medium naphtha but you'd need to check just how readily it evaporates, and whether it does so cleanly.
Heptane was also available as glue thinner/remover but I haven't looked for over a decade since I currently have access to most of the solvents I want anyhow. Plus I've never been anywhere near Aus (except for Austria ).
